Today I sat with
Both my loves
Today I held them
In my arms
One love is soft and warm
A small bundle of wriggling flesh
A ball of laughter
A tiny hand in mine
One love is tall and strong
Wrinkles where once was firm, smooth skin
An intense love that feeds my needs
A gentle love, drawing me to feed his needs
Both loves are mine
One is new wonder
The other … fine aged wine
